Game Theme
The Plinko game is based on a classic TV game show of the same name. The theme revolves around contestants dropping chips through pegs to earn cash prizes. In this online version, players are transported to a virtual studio where they can drop their tokens (chips) into a pegboard, with each peg marked with different values.
